Come along with Chef Axl on a baking journey around the globe — a little chef with a big passport, baking the treats kids love most in country after country, each one tested and made with love in our own kitchen.

This started as a family project, but it grew into something bigger: our intention is to help our little kids' community learn to bake — and to learn where their food comes from. Every recipe is a small lesson. We pick a country, dig into one of its most-loved bakes, and test it in our own kitchen until it's just right. Then we write it down with its history and ancestral roots, so a child isn't only measuring flour and sugar — they're discovering the people, places, and traditions that created the treat in their hands. That's why we built a community around it: baking is more fun, and history sticks better, when kids do it together. Some days the kitchen looks like a flour tornado hit it. That's part of the learning too.
